Sectoral Bottlenecks

Key Challenges We Solve

01

Securing patient records on mobile storage

Allowing users to read health data offline requires disk encryption on device keys to prevent unauthorized physical data extraction.

02

Syncing legacy EHR systems with web databases

Interfacing with systems like Epic and Cerner requires conforming to HL7 FHIR data schemas and managing connection timeouts.

03

Maintaining strict audit histories of data access

Regulatory parameters require that every patient data read, edit, or delete action is logged in an immutable logging database.

Engineering Approach

Device-Level Key Isolation

We engineering healthcare software assuming physical device security could be compromised. We encrypt local data tables, isolate API authentication tokens, and establish automated session timeouts.

01

Database Encryption

Using SQLCipher on device Keystore elements to encrypt local SQLite files.

02

FHIR Payload Mapping

Structuring database objects to conform directly to EHR APIs.

03

Access Auditing

Implementing cloud database triggers to write logs of user data reads.
